Abstract:
As the vast majority of activities took place online, computer-mediated interactions increased. Moreover, new situations arose that required not only a closer connection between people but also a new approach to how to work on the computer. In these conditions, the incidence of computer crimes has increased, such as illegal access to a computer system, violation of privacy, which requires a careful analysis of them, including the relevant cases, which is the subject of this paper.
